Law360 Publishes Firm Article on Superpriority Lien Risks for Lenders

January 15, 2021

Riker Danzig Co-Managing Partner Michael R. O’Donnell and Litigation Associate Michael Crowley co-authored an article for Law360 discussing two recent decisions that affirm the need for lenders to be diligent in paying off liens for property taxes and homeowner association dues before sales occur. The article addresses issues raised in Wells Fargo Bank NA as Trustee for Carrington Mortgage Loan Trust, Series 2006-NC3 Asset-Backed Pass-Through Certificates v. Budram in New York's Appellate Division, Third Department, and in Wells Fargo Bank NA v. Mahogany Meadows Ave in the U.S. Court of Appeals for the Ninth Circuit.
